@blocklet/payment-react
Version:
Reusable react components for payment kit v2
17 lines (16 loc) • 604 B
JavaScript
;
Object.defineProperty(exports, "__esModule", {
value: true
});
exports.useMobile = useMobile;
var _styles = require("@mui/material/styles");
var _useMediaQuery = _interopRequireDefault(require("@mui/material/useMediaQuery"));
function _interopRequireDefault(e) { return e && e.__esModule ? e : { default: e }; }
const MOBILE_POINT = "md";
function useMobile(mobilePoint = MOBILE_POINT) {
const theme = (0, _styles.useTheme)();
return {
isMobile: (0, _useMediaQuery.default)(theme.breakpoints.down(mobilePoint)),
mobileSize: `${theme.breakpoints.values[mobilePoint]}px`
};
}